3. What Are Cluster B Disorders?

These disorders often present in patients as dramatic, attention-seeking, or ruthless behavior. Antisocial personality disorder can be quite a serious diagnosis; these patients seem to have no remorse for their actions, can lie easily, and often have behavioral problems as children.

Borderline and histrionic disorders may seem similar on the surface due to their attention-seeking characteristics, but people with BPD are prone to suicidal thoughts and gestures, while histrionic patients have a deep need for attention and affection. Narcissistic patients have a deep-seated belief that they are entitled to special treatment.
